Overview

Blue Skies of Mapleview LLC in Hillsborough, North Carolina, offers a one-of-a-kind summer camp experience that combines the beauty of nature with the thrill of horsemanship. If your child has ever dreamed of spending their days around horses, this camp is the perfect place to turn that dream into a reality. Each day at Blue Skies begins with learning about a different theme related to horses and riding. Campers might explore topics like balance, horse body language, equine massage, stretching, or the important rules for trail riding. These lessons set the stage for hands-on experiences that follow, where kids work in teams to catch, groom, and tack up their horses. It’s not just about riding—each team also learns essential on-the-ground horsemanship skills that deepen their understanding and connection with these magnificent animals. After a busy morning of riding and learning, campers take a well-deserved break on the porch for lunch and some downtime. But the fun doesn’t stop there! The afternoons are filled with artistic activities designed to help kids observe and appreciate horses in new ways. Whether it’s drawing or crafting, these creative projects allow campers to express what they’ve learned and seen throughout the day.
